arise |
to appear; come into being. |
award |
to give as a prize or honor. |
burden |
something that is carried or difficult to bear. |
defensive |
used to protect or guard against attack. |
dismiss |
to send away or allow to go away. |
foliage |
leaves on a tree or other plant. |
ideal |
a belief or aim considered to be worthy of honor or respect. |
maroon2 |
to leave on an island or coast, far from other people; abandon. |
meanwhile |
at the same time; during or in the time between. |
merchandise |
goods for buying and selling. |
perfect |
free from mistakes or faults. |
prickle |
a small, sharp, pointed growth or extension, such as a plant thorn. |
remain |
to go on being; continue in a particular way without a change. |
term |
a word or phrase for something that might be known only by people who have a particular job, interest, or hobby. |
tingle |
to have a light stinging or prickly feeling. |
